Characterizing Rhetorical Misalignment in Decision-Making with Language Models

A study from arXiv (2608.14630v1) found that large language models (LLMs) induce an average 2.81% rate of harmful decision flips in clinical decision-making, where clinician participants change from correct to incorrect answers. The researchers developed a decision-theoretic framework to characterize rhetorical misalignment, a failure mode where LLMs use rhetorically inappropriate presentation that triggers cognitive biases such as anchoring, authority bias, and loss aversion. The findings highlight a safety concern: a model can be factually aligned yet still induce harm through its rhetorical presentation.

arXiv:2608.14630v1 Announce Type: new Abstract: Human decision-making is often shaped by a range of well-documented cognitive biases. As large language models (LLMs) become increasingly integrated into high-stakes human-AI decision-making, it is important to understand whether their outputs can amplify potential biases, how this influences human decisions, and crucially, whether it can lead to harmful consequences. In this work, we develop a decision-theoretic framework to study rhetorical misalignment, a failure mode where an LLM uses rhetorically inappropriate forms of presentation for a given decision context, thereby inducing suboptimal human decisions. We empirically investigate this phenomenon through a human-subject experiment in realistic clinical decision-making using a dataset curated from the United States Medical Licensing Examination. By measuring how LLM-generated information affects decisions, we observe that LLMs induce an average 2.81% rate of harmful decision flips across different models, where clinician participants change from a correct to an incorrect answer. Rationales reported by participants provide evidence that these revisions are closely related to the language used by LLMs that may induce different types of cognitive biases, including anchoring, authority bias, and loss aversion. To enable scalable evaluation, we instantiate our theoretical framework using decision-makers simulated by LLMs to computationally measure rhetorical misalignment. Our findings reveal a safety concern previously unrecognized in high-stakes domains: a model can be factually aligned yet still induce harm through its rhetorical presentation.
